It depends on what's in the matrix,
If you're using a measure, you need to click on the measure itself, then click on the "Measure Tools" Tab, then change the format to "whole number" with two decimal places
If you have just dragged a column into the matrix, then you need to go into the data tab, click on the column name, then go to "table tools" format "whole number" with two decimal places
